Alex is a BD Executive with 24 years of demonstrated success developing and managing multiple, technically complex projects for US and international customers. He has an MBA in finance, is a graduate of The Citadel and is a former USAF Officer where he managed more than $700 Million dollars for the development, acquisition and sustainment of aircraft weapon systems for the US and our key allies. He built an award-winning C-130 supply chain management organization and was nominated for one of the USAF highest honors--The USAF Lance P. Sijan leadership award. He is directly responsible for more than $13.6B in new business development across multiple lines of business including Aviation, Construction, Logistics, Operations Support, Aircraft and Ground/land systems refurbishment, and emergency/contingency response.
